Job Summary
Aretum is currently seeking a motivated and talented Emerging Technologies (ET) Lead to join our team. In this role, you will be responsible for leading an R&D Labs team that implements next generation technology prototypes, works with domain experts, and productizes prototypes into products. The emerging technologies team tackles include AI, machine learning, natural language processing, blockchain solutions, chatbots and robotic process automation (RPA) for now, but more technologies will be added as the technology industry evolves. The ET Lead will work directly with either the CTO or the CEO on specific projects, tools, technologies. You will also support various government contracting delivery teams in adoption of emerging technologies in their projects, and contribute to technical solutioning and approaches for government proposals, request for information, and bids. The ET Lead will be responsible for mentoring and directing junior and mid-level developers.
Due to the nature of our work as a federal consulting organization, employees may be expected to handle Controlled Unclassified Information (CUI) and must adhere to applicable safeguarding and compliance requirements. Support for proposals could include providing skills alignment summaries, participating in meetings, or contributing to solutioning activities based on subject matter expertise or functional experience.
